{"content":"🔥🔥 BLACK MONDAY: The Day Wall Street Went Silent 😱 October 19, 1987 — a date forever burned into market memory. In a single trading day, the S&P 500 plunged 20.5% and the Dow Jones crashed 22.6%. It wasn’t a dip — it was a collapse. Traders stood frozen as screens bled red and billions vanished in real time. The panic was so severe that it reshaped market rules forever. In the aftermath, regulators introduced “circuit breakers” — mechanisms designed to pause trading and give investors time to breathe before chaos could spread again. Yet, as shocking as that day was, it wasn’t the end. The market found its footing, recovered, and climbed higher in the years that followed.
